Type
ORACLE
Validation date
2024-11-21 04:05: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01746,
    "usd": 0.01842
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00019D7A068604B5233704BE76ABAB434829C951F78AB902E4D232CB2AC63A6D435E

Previous signature

D7AA4649973072A68556604D32DC134BA3F6C86119E501B984CAD0048C1813AF9A8F3F03FCB1F10C6F2A58E4D5230048BAE7BCA903E9BE516C17DD7DDEE8F109

Origin signature

304402207128EA978083A685D124EBA279701470ED96D00CA66578E81E32100920804D2E02204F7251155975CD7C91ECE34ABADA78D138D65F956B8A1B169C8C23FB2908293B

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

000D0BB1A70BA6376B48EFD23488E5F782A62B123A1BB3489AFCA5583CD3F0F84D

Coordinator signature

833B6494020AA2652756E3909CD414FDEA5B83FAA674B327C02ABB947AD59F447E136F0FB7EF833E4B7E102DCF5F9803C8D865A4FC6367345B5D797D72F82B09

Validator #1 public key

0001D9711BA3565FCB17BEE7A45EFD5B558494A658827403D5853D454F501C5FDDFC

Validator #1 signature

FF8D261CE392BA3C2E8A11208DEAEAE52ED2E75CA3EC618DDA2AD46F292A77649046AB8250BF23797935B26FDDD929BDD62A5178729E098BF97D8D6B348F5909

Validator #2 public key

0001172FBEC021CA921A9A771C312FCAD74E84CF0A466F5F662630C70E7BD8699587

Validator #2 signature

7B194398DE0224002FB8007E5F171CABC0CED41986A28840918B3B966D28D4A97EA3B5F1340240C98ACC2B39CFE2096B7B0538E2FEF89C11B82696E871EC5105